Deal with It! Finding the Strength and Courage to Face Hardships


Life is Good. All is Well.

Stop Holding Your Breath. Breathe that Sigh of Relief and Get On with Life.

What hardship or life challenge have you recently endured?  Have you taken one step beyond it or have you allowed it to take up residence in your mind?

Life is full of hardships and crises. Some can really knock you on your butt. Others can linger and provide a subtle underlying sea of fear and worry in the back reaches of your mind. 

If you've been thinking 'why me?' perhaps the short answer is 'why NOT you?'. No one is immune to hardships. We all face them. So we best be on our way to finding our way out sooner. 


Hope Begins with Positive Action

Gumption: Getting through the Difficulties of Life

Deep within each of us is the gumption to get us through the hard stuff. 

While the term 'gumption' may have gone out of style, having gumption never does. Gumption is the strong will and determination to do something; the courage to do what must be done; and the resourcefulness to figure out what must be done.

Gumption gets us through the difficult times faster. It is a delicate dance between courage, strength and focus. 

We must have the courage to face the hard stuff head on, and then have the strength to do what needs to be done to step beyond it without thinking too much about it. We give it our full conscious attention then we stop thinking and just move into action.

Begin by acknowledging the issue turning your stomach sour. Name it, then take a step towards dealing with it in a positive manner. When you name it you begin to regain some control over it. When you're pro-active and take positive steps to deal with it you harness your energy and focus, and set the stage for positive outcomes. 

If you discover there's nothing you can do about it, do something else of a positive, life-giving nature, to help you step into life and witness your strength for plowing through.


My Future is Bright, Joyous, and Secure


To Bounce Back from Difficulties, Keep Your Focus on:

💓Your strength, not your weakness.
💙Your courage, not your fears.
💚Your good life, not the tough stuff.

You can do this. You're made of tough stuff.

Stop Micro-Managing Your Life~Worrying never did Anyone Good


As a watched pot never boils...
A micro-managed life never progresses.

Like watching paint dry...
Worrying never did anyone any good.

Sometimes You have to Stop Micro-Managing and Let Life Unfold

As I was playing with 'Night Workers' and discovering the multitude of tiny beings within, I began thinking about the multitude of bacteria working on our behalf in our bodies--and how they were like the multitude of tiny forces in our lives working to make our lives better.

In case you didn't know it--your body contains trillions of microorganisms about equal to the number of human cells you have, and these tiny creatures play a vital role in your health. 

How comforting it is to know trillions of tiny beings are working overtime to keep your body working well--and you don't even need to give them a second thought. Even if you wanted to supervise their tireless work you can't. They're too small. They just put their hard-hats on at night and work away helping to refresh and repair your body.

And did you know you have about 100 billion brain cells working on your behalf? And like the tiny microorganisms, your lightening-fast brain cells function best when you don't try to micro-manage them with stress and worry.

Sometimes we spend so much time concentrating on getting an outcome in our body or life we forget to just relax and let our bodies and lives heal and thrive on their own. 




Do What Must Be Done, Then Let it Go

Why waste all that time, energy and head space worrying about things you can't do anything about?  Figure out what concerns you, take the most important actions to resolve it, and then let it go. 


Trust the multitude of tiny forces in your life to work on your behalf.

Yes, you have to do your part to set things in motion in a positive direction. But then you need to rest and trust life's tiny forces to do the heavy lifting for you.

While exercise is good for you, rest is equally as good. In fact you grow stronger when your body rests after exercising. If you overuse your muscles and fail to give it enough time to rest between bouts of exercise your muscles will breakdown. It is the same with your brain.


Times of action, concentration and focus must be followed by times of rest, relaxation, and play. Whatever you're obsessing on, put it down. Stop the worry.  Let time and tiny life forces work for you while you rest.

Saying Goodbye to a Good Dog

Goodbye Cherelle

"Good night my someone,
Good night my love.
Sleep tight my someone,
Sleep tight my love.
I wish I may and I wish I might,
so good night my someone good night."

The Music Man


My head is full of musicals coloring my experience of life. Somehow there's a song for every situation in life living inside my head. 

This morning I woke up singing 'Good Night My Someone' after spending the day yesterday with my dear friend, Debra, talking about 'Cherelle the sweet', who just passed--remembering what a good dog she was.

It is such a deep sorrow to lose a dog. They are with us far too short a time yet enrich our lives to a depth untouched by fellow humans. 

Dogs have the uncanny ability to silently reach around the barriers we build around our hearts and put us in touch with our feelings. So it is with great sadness that we say goodbye to our intimate companions and wish them a soft landing in the next life.

So good night my someone good night.

On Love~Kahlil Gibran


LOVE

Kahlil Gibran

"Love one another, 

but make not a bond of love:


Let it rather be a moving sea 

between the shores of your souls."



"Fill each other’s cup 

but drink not from one cup.




Give one another of your bread 

but eat not from the same loaf."



"Sing and dance together and be joyous, 

but let each one of you be alone,


Even as the strings of a lute are alone 

though they quiver with the same music."





"Give your hearts, but not into each other’s keeping.


For only the hand of Life can contain your hearts."




"And stand together yet not too near together:


For the pillars of the temple stand apart,

And the oak tree and the cypress grow 


not in each other’s shadow."
